What is a fire police?

Fire Police are specially trained members of a fire department who assist at emergency scenes by directing traffic, securing incident areas, and ensuring the safety of firefighters and the public. While they may not fight fires directly, their role is crucial in maintaining order and allowing emergency personnel to do their jobs safely. Fire Police are often volunteers and may be granted certain legal authorities, depending on the state or locality. Their responsibilities can also include crowd control, scene lighting, and assisting with evacuations during emergencies.

What is the difference between Fire Police vs Firefighter?

AspectFire PoliceFirefighter
Required CertificationsFire Police certification, basic law enforcement or traffic control trainingFirefighter certification, EMT or paramedic license, firefighting training
Work EnvironmentTraffic control, crowd management, assisting at fire scenesActive firefighting, rescue operations, emergency medical services
Employer & Industry UsageFire departments, law enforcement agencies, emergency servicesFire departments, emergency response agencies

Fire Police primarily focus on traffic control, crowd management, and scene safety during emergencies, requiring law enforcement or traffic control training. Firefighters are responsible for extinguishing fires, rescuing victims, and providing emergency medical care, with specialized firefighting certifications. While both roles work within fire departments and emergency services, their duties and required credentials differ significantly.
